Known as the "City of Corsairs," Saint-Malo has preserved its unique character through centuries of maritime history. Walk the complete circuit of 17th-century ramparts, explore narrow streets lined with granite mansions, and discover the fascinating stories of famous explorers like Jacques Cartier who discovered Canada.

- What is the difference between a private driver and a driver-guide, and does it change the price?
- In France these are two separate professions, and yes, it changes the price. A private driver holds a professional transport licence and handles transport, logistics and local advice, but is not legally permitted to give guided commentary inside monuments on a tour sold to you. A driver-guide holds both that licence and the national guide-conferencier card, and both drives you and guides you. A driver-guide costs more than a driver alone, and less than hiring a driver and a separate guide, which is a third option, the most expensive, and worth it for larger groups or tightly scheduled days.
- Are the driving times on this page reliable?
- They are the times we count on in ordinary conditions, and they hold for most of the year. They do not hold in July and August, over the May bank holidays, or during French school holidays: the roads through Normandy and Brittany fill up, coaches queue at the popular sites, and everything takes longer, sometimes noticeably. We plan for that rather than hope around it, starting earlier where it matters and reordering stops so you are not arriving somewhere at its worst hour. If your dates fall in a busy period we will tell you when we quote, not on the morning.
